  • imagebonnin507:
    It looks like you had a clear thermal shift.  I would say you O'd, just that your LP is short.  It does appear that you might have O'd CD16 rather than 17; not sure why FF pinned it on CD17.

    Because it looks for three temps that are higher than the previous six before it will give you crosshairs.  In this case, there were no temps before that to consider. In this case, Rein's suggestion for changing detection mode might help?
